The Metal Finishing Association of Southern California and the Orange County Chapter of the NASF are holding the Foss Stukkie and Kaiser Memorial Golf Tournament on Monday, June 3, at Industry Hills Golf Club at Pacific Palms in Industry Hills, CA.
 
The shotgun start will be at 12:00 p.m. with awards, dinner and drawing from 5:30 to 7:00p.m. The cost for golf and dinner is $175. The cost for golf only is $150.00, and dinner only is just $40.
 
A limited number of sponsorships for suppliers and members will be available on a “first come, first serve” basis.
